Wildlife removal costs vary based on a few key factors. We look at the specific species involved, how deep they have settled into your structure, and the overall size of the property. Simple, one-time removals are naturally less expensive than complex situations that require structural repairs, exclusion work to seal entry points, or cleanup of waste materials. Because every home layout and pest situation is unique, it is difficult to give a flat rate without seeing the area. Exact pricing confirmed free on the call.
